You are welcome at Hopkins. You belong at Hopkins. These positions are paid for using state ADSIS funds. There is a 1.0 position at Hopkins High School and a .5 position at Glen Lake Elementary. SUMMARY: Provide high quality individualized and small group instruction to students identified as needing intervention for reading support. Will work with students to develop their reading skills, comprehension, and fluency. This position may be working with elementary, middle, or high school students, depending on district need. In alignment with district direction and a multi-tiered systems approach, this role will support coherent implementation of Tier 1, Tier 2, and Tier 3 literacy practices and interventions to ensure more consistent, high-quality reading support for students across schools. Must be Phase 1 READ Act trained. QUALIFICATIONS: To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. REQUIRED CERTIFICATES, LICENSES AND REGISTRATIONS:
- Bachelor's degree in education, or a closely related field.
- High level of literacy expertise:
- Reading License and/or
- Advanced coursework in literacy and/or
- Evidence of high levels of literacy leadership, expertise, and/or
- Dyslexia training
- Valid Minnesota Teaching License
- Must have completed LETRS training by 6/2026 (or be in the process of completing) or have completed one of the approved Minnesota Department of Education READ ACT professional development training courses.
- District policies and procedures.
- Strong understanding of progress monitoring and data-based decision-making.
- Experience administering universal screening subtests and progress monitoring measures.
- Experience with UFLI or other similar foundational skills resources.
- Knowledge of a variety of intervention tools aligned to Scarborough's Reading Rope.
